NVDA in Edge is reading one word at a time when using the arrow keys
I could use some help identifying what is causing the below issues. Attached is video of the issues and the Storyline 360 file.
Review link: Mandatory Subjects Process - Delete | Review 360
My current versions:
- Storyline 360 - December 17, 2025, 3.107.35974.0
- NVDA - 2025.3.1 (2025.3.1.53219)
- Edge - 143.0.3650.80
Edge:
- Using the keyboard arrow keys and NVDA, when I select the blue button "Am I required to notify Labor Relations..." with the "Enter" key it automatically jumps to the next puzzle button and opens it instead.
- Using the keyboard arrow keys to navigate the focus order, NVDA is reading one word at a time. For example: the blue puzzle button says, "Am button, I button, required button, to button...
- There are no issues when using a mouse to open the buttons.
- There are no issues when using keyboard only to open buttons.
Chrome:
- The example works great in Chrome with no issues.

Thanks so much for sharing the details, versions, and video. That’s really helpful.
I tested your Review link using:
- NVDA 2025.3.2
- Edge 144.0.3719.115
- Both Browse mode and Focus mode
I wasn’t able to reproduce the behavior you’re seeing. In my testing, NVDA read the full button label as expected, rather than announcing one word at a time, and Chrome behaved the same way.
I'm not sure if there's something specific to the combination of versions you are on. A couple of things you might try:
- Update NVDA and Edge to the latest versions and test again.
- In NVDA, confirm whether you’re in Browse mode or Focus mode when this occurs. (You can toggle with NVDA + Space.)
- Clear the Edge cache or test in a fresh Edge profile.
If the issue continues after updating, could you let me know:
- Whether this happens in a new, blank Storyline file with a simple button
- Whether it only occurs in this specific project
- Whether it occurs outside of Review 360 (for example, published for the web and hosted elsewhere)
